本文作者:叶叶

c语言输出分割(c语言如何输出分号)

叶叶 2024-07-27 12:48:50 34
c语言输出分割(c语言如何输出分号)摘要: 本篇目录:1、C语言分割字符串2、如何用C语言拆分整数?...

本篇目录:

C语言分割字符串

1、可以写一个分割函数,用于分割指令,比如cat a.c最后会被分割成cat和a.c两个字符串、mv a.c b.c最后会被分割成mv和a.c和b.c三个字符串。

2、C/C++中的Split函数是strtok()其函数原型如下:char strtok (char str,const char delimiters);函数说明 strtok()用来将字符串分割成一个个片段。

c语言输出分割(c语言如何输出分号)

3、不需要专门分割,c语言里面本来就是用字符数组来保存的,如:char a[20]=hello world!;这个字符串,char[0]就是h,char[1]就是e。如果要分割子串,可以使用strtok函数。

如何用C语言拆分整数?

} 在这个示例中,我们首先通过循环计算整数的位数(即它有几位数字),然后通过循环拆分整数的各位数字并输出。

在C语言中,你可以通过数学运算来得到一个整数的个位、十位、百位等。

思路:要想将偶数位整数等分截断为两个新的整数,首先需要求出该数的总长度,假设长度为2n。则前n为第一个整数,可以把原整数除以10的n次方求商得到;后n位为第二个整数,可以把原整数除以10的n次方求余得到。

c语言输出分割(c语言如何输出分号)

您可以使用C语言中的整数运算和取模操作实现将一个四位数拆分成两个两位数的操作。具体来说,可以按照以下步骤进行拆分:将四位数除以100,得到前两位数。

用c语言编程,将英语长句分割成英语单词序列输出,并输出其单词数目

1、我刚做了一关于英文句子里面每个单词平均字长的。与你问题很近。

2、phead pword 首先这2个指针都指向句子的首部。遇到第一个空格,且空格后为字母,phead停住,指向这个空格。然后pword继续走。

3、首先,定义一个常量,控制字符串的长度。定义两个数组,保存文章中的字符和最短单词。用do-while循环控制输入文章,条件是不等于句号。取文章中的字符,保存在数组art中。

c语言输出分割(c语言如何输出分号)

4、for(i=0;str[i]!=\0;i++)已经退出了 所以 这部分不会加一 导致出错 可以改成这样。

C语言,输入一个整数,从高位开始逐位分割并输出它的各位数字

改变整数变量n的值,使其成为原来的十分之一,即减少一位。统计整数位数的变量sum自加1,实现位数的统计。运行程序,输入一个整数后,计算机倒序输出各位上的数字,并且输出整数的总位数。

b,c,n,i,m; printf(输入一个整数); scanf(%d,&n); i=1; m=n; while(n10){ n/=10; //这里 少了一个等于号。导致死循环。

保证运行成功,呵呵。如你想输入2个数,先输入2回车,然后输入一个要分解的数,回车,即可运行得出结果;同样的再次输入第2个数进行运行。

输入一个整数,从高位开始逐位分割并输出各位数字。 输入一个正整数n,n是int型数据 依次输出各位上的数字,每一个数字后面有一个空格,输出占一行。

把while(scanf(%d,&n)==1){改成这样:printf(Type an inteter(=10 long)...\nn=);scanf(%d,&n);while(n){……把while(scanf(%d,&n)==1){;和if(a10);后面的;去掉一试。

C语言怎么拆分整数?

将一个整数的各个位分离出来的最简单方法就是模10,取个位数,直到该变为0。

在C语言中,你可以通过数学运算来得到一个整数的个位、十位、百位等。

您可以使用C语言中的整数运算和取模操作实现将一个四位数拆分成两个两位数的操作。具体来说,可以按照以下步骤进行拆分:将四位数除以100,得到前两位数。

思路:要想将偶数位整数等分截断为两个新的整数,首先需要求出该数的总长度,假设长度为2n。则前n为第一个整数,可以把原整数除以10的n次方求商得到;后n位为第二个整数,可以把原整数除以10的n次方求余得到。

c语言拆分数运算 从键盘上输入一个4位数的整数n,编写程序将其拆分为两个2位数的整数a和b,计算并输出拆分后的两个数的加、减、乘、除和求余运算的结果。

到此,以上就是小编对于c语言如何输出分号的问题就介绍到这了,希望介绍的几点解答对大家有用,有任何问题和不懂的,欢迎各位老师在评论区讨论,给我留言。

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

微信扫一扫打赏

阅读
分享